Ipswich sign World Cup winner Exequiel Palacios from Leverkusen

Ipswich Town have completed the signing of Argentina international Exequiel Palacios from Bayer Leverkusen on a four-year contract.
The 27-year-old midfielder joins for an undisclosed fee and becomes the first World Cup winner to represent the Blues, having been part of Argentina’s victorious 2022 squad in Qatar.
Palacios has also won the Copa América twice and was involved as Argentina reached the World Cup final earlier this summer.
The midfielder began his career with boyhood club River Plate, helping them win the Copa Libertadores in 2018 and two Copa Argentina titles before moving to Leverkusen in 2020.
During his time in Germany, Palacios made 186 appearances and played a key role in Leverkusen’s historic Bundesliga title triumph in 2023-24. He also lifted the DFB-Pokal and German Super Cup.
Palacios is Ipswich’s 11th signing of the summer as they continue their major recruitment drive following their return to the Premier League. He will wear the number 25 shirt and remain at Portman Road until 2030.
